Abstract

The notion of the "perceptual center" or the "P-center" has been put forward to account for the repeated finding that acoustic and perceived syllable onsets do not necessarily coincide, at least in the perception of simple monosyllables or disyllables. The magnitude of the discrepancy between acoustics and perception-the location of the P-center in the speech signal- has proven difficult to estimate, though acoustic models of the effect do exist. The present study asks if the P-center effect can be documented in natural connected speech of English and Japanese and examines if an acoustic model that defines the P-center as the moment of the fastest energy change in a syllabic amplitude envelope adequately reflects the P-center in the two languages. A sensorimotor synchronization paradigm was deployed to address the research questions. The results provide evidence for the existence of the P-center effect in speech of both languages while the acoustic P-center model is found to be less applicable to Japanese. Sensorimotor synchronization patterns further suggest that the P-center may reflect perceptual anticipation of a vowel onset.
